Translating general texts

Translating non-specialized general texts still requires a proficient language expert.

Translating general documents is often considered to be the easiest type of translation, as the texts don't go into technical details, and the translator doesn’t usually require prior subject-matter expertise.

Translators handling general texts – language experts

Even though general texts don't require prior specialized training on the part of the translator, this doesn't mean that anyone can do it – not by a long shot.

Translating non-specialized general texts still requires a proficient language expert and, even more importantly, a cross-cultural intermediary. What this means is that besides knowing the language, these translators also need to have a good grasp of the cultural setting in which their working languages are used. Cultural aspects may be highly prominent in some texts, and less competent translators may fail to recognize the cultural aspects of the language and make mistakes.

The most common general texts

General areas of translation include documents such as:

  • Tourism materials

  • CVs

  • Motivational letters

  • Websites

  • Menus

  • Blog entries and newspaper columns or other types of texts with a very distinctive style.

The translator has to be faithful to the style of the source

When it comes to translating pieces with a distinct style, it's imperative that the translator remains true to the meaning as well as the stylistic aspects of the source. It's the translator's job to reproduce the style of the original text, otherwise the translated text will fail to have the same effect on the reader.
